Abstract
Provided is a system and method for production of a multi-user network game that may produce and debug a multi-user network game and simply construct a multi-user network game environment using a single game production tool to thereby reduce a game production time. A system for production of a multi-user network game being performed between a game server and a plurality of game clients via a network, may include: a game production module configured to produce and debug the multi-user network game and a multi-user network execution environment; and an emulation module configured to emulate an execution of the multi-user network game by constructing a virtual network execution environment that comprises at least one server virtual machine and at least one client virtual machine configured to execute the produced or debugged multi-user network game.

11. A method to produce a multi-user network game to be performed between a game server and a plurality of game clients via a network, the method comprising:
-
executing a game production module to produce the multi-user network game to provide a game production screen; producing a game script for the multi-user network game based on a script language using the game production module; constructing, in a game preview, a virtual network execution environment that comprises at least one server virtual machine and at least one client virtual machine, the at least one server virtual machine and the at least one client virtual machine being configured to execute the game script to thereby emulate an execution of the game script in the virtual network execution environment; and debugging the game script according to a result of the game preview. - View Dependent Claims (12, 13, 14, 15, 16, 17)
